Axiom Investors's Q4 2025 Portfolio in Review

As of Q4 2025, Axiom Investors held 142 positions worth $11.4B, down 16% from $13.6B the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 65% of the portfolio.

Axiom Investors withdrew a net $1.98B in Q4 2025, closing 25 positions and reducing 67 holdings. Its most notable exit was Equinix, an estimated $49.6M position sold in full.

By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Technology at 36% of assets, down from 39% a quarter earlier, followed by Communication Services and Financials.

Against the trend, Axiom Investors opened a new position in Danaher worth $224M.

  • Axiom Investors's largest Q4 2025 buy was Danaher: 977,942 shares worth $224M.
  • Axiom Investors added most to Alphabet (Google) Class A in Q4 2025, an estimated $720M increase.
  • Axiom Investors's biggest Q4 2025 reduction was Netflix, cutting an estimated $638M.
  • Axiom Investors fully exited Equinix in Q4 2025, selling an estimated $49.6M.
  • Axiom Investors's ten largest holdings make up 65% of its $11.4B portfolio in Q4 2025.
  • Axiom Investors opened 14 new positions and closed 25 in Q4 2025.
  • Axiom Investors's portfolio value fell 16% quarter-over-quarter to $11.4B.

Based on Axiom Investors's 13F filing for Q4 2025, filed 11 Feb 2026.
